軟件工程造價估算是指在項目啟動和計劃階段,通過對項目需求、資源、技術等情況進行分析和評估,估計完成項目所需要的成本、時間和資源的過程。它是項目管理的基石,對項目的成功與否有著重要影響。
估算的目的是為了確定項目的規(guī)模、成本和進度,為項目的計劃、執(zhí)行和控制提供依據(jù)。通過估算,可以確定項目的可行性,協(xié)助開發(fā)團隊制定合理的計劃和預算,規(guī)避風險,提高項目的成功率。
估算方法包括靜態(tài)估算方法和動態(tài)估算方法。靜態(tài)估算方法是指基于統(tǒng)計模型、經(jīng)驗數(shù)據(jù)和專家判斷等定量和定性的方法進行估算。動態(tài)估算方法則考慮了項目實施過程中的不確定性因素,包括需求變更、技術風險等,因此更加符合實際情況。
在估算過程中,需要對軟件工程項目的范圍、任務、資源、時間等方面進行全面考慮和分析。同時,為了提高估算的準確性,可以利用歷史數(shù)據(jù)、專家判斷等方法進行估算。
總之,軟件工程造價估算是一個復雜而重要的過程,需要綜合考慮各種因素和手段,以得出盡可能準確的估算結果。